2018 Cecchi Morellino di Scansano (£7.99 – instead of £9.99 until 2 June – at Waitrose):

A little more expensive than my usual top tip selections but the current discount on this lovely Tuscan Sangiovese blend makes it the perfect time to give it a try.

The lively sour cherry and cranberry fruit and bright acidity is nicely balanced with fine tannin and a roasted herb background.

2017 Finest Saint Mont (£6.50 at Tesco):

Made by South West France’s acclaimed Plaimont operation using largely local grapes, this fruity white brilliantly illustrates what the region has to offer.

Combining peach and tangerine fruit with lime acidity and impressive herbal texture, this wine is a feast for tired palates.
